Overview
Tiruchuli is a 50 MW solar PV power plant located in Tamil Nadu, India. The facility is operational and contributes to India's renewable energy capacity.
Tiruchuli is a solar photovoltaic (PV) power plant with a capacity of 50 megawatts, situated in the Tiruchuli region of Tamil Nadu, India. The plant is operational and plays a role in the state's renewable energy portfolio. Solar PV is a dominant technology in India's renewable energy sector, supported by national targets and state-level policies. The plant operates under India's regulatory framework, which includes national renewable energy targets and state-specific solar policies. India aims to achieve 500 GW of non-fossil fuel capacity by 2030, with solar power being a key component. The 50 MW scale places Tiruchuli in the medium-sized category for solar farms in India, which range from small rooftop installations to large utility-scale parks. Environmentally, the plant contributes to reducing greenhouse gas emissions by displacing fossil fuel-based electricity. Solar PV has minimal water consumption and low operational emissions, though land use and visual impact are considerations. The facility supports grid stability and local energy needs, aligning with India's goals for energy security and climate action.
Environmental context
The Tiruchuli solar PV plant is located in Tamil Nadu, a state with high solar irradiance, making it suitable for solar energy generation. The region's semi-arid climate reduces cloud cover, enhancing efficiency. Solar farms require large land areas, which can impact local ecosystems and land use, but they produce no air or water pollution during operation. The plant helps offset carbon emissions from fossil fuel plants, contributing to India's climate commitments.
